Logon Automator does all of the above and more:
Automatically logs on to multiple web sites simultaneously with a click of a button. All you need to remember is the master password to log on to Logon Automator. It will remember all your user names and passwords, and log on for you.
Encrypts your passwords using US-Government-approved Triple Data Encryption Standard (DES) encryption algorithm.
Stores and organizes all your user names and passwords in one single secured location on your computer.
Prevents key logger spyware from recording your key strokes since logon is performed with a mouse click.
Remembers not just the user names and passwords on the logon page, but any options selected as well.
Replaces all the links in your "Favorites" folder in Internet Explorer. You can move the links from "Favorite" folder to Logon Automator and it will click on all the links for you with one click of the button.
Provides a password generator to generate strong and difficult-to-guess passwords.
Prints out all your logon information on screen or to paper when needed.
Does not clutter up your Internet Explorer?s toolbars since it is not a plug-in to your browser.
